Study On Transamidation In Melt Blending Process Of PA66 And PA6I-6T

Polyamide is a polymer containing-CONH-functional groups in the main chain structure.It is widely used in the fields of textile,electronics,rail transit and aerospace due to its friction resistance,self-lubrication and electrical insulation.It has the second yield among the five engineering plastics.However,with the development of social economy,a single variety of polyamide materials are usually difficult to meet the increasing needs of people.In order to meet these needs,polyamide materials can be modified by melt blending to improve the performance of materials and meet the needs of social development.Researchers have found that transamidation occurs when different polyamide materials are blended,which not only affects the crystallinity,melting point and other properties of the blended samples,but also affects the processing technology such as injection molding and molding.Therefore,this project selects aliphatic polyamide PA66 and semi-aromatic polyamide PA6I-6T as raw materials to explore transamidation between them.Secondly,the effect of inhibitor triaza dicyclodecene(TBD)content on transamidation between PA66 and PA6I-6T was studied.It was found that transamidation between PA66 and PA6I-6T decreased with the increase of inhibitor TBD content.The melting point,melting enthalpy and crystallinity of the blended samples increased first and then decreased.The thermal decomposition temperature of the blended samples has been decreasing.The molecular weight of the blended samples decreased and the molecular weight distribution narrowed.Finally,the non-isothermal crystallization kinetics of PA66 and PA6I-6T blends without inhibitor and with 3 % inhibitor were studied.The results of Avrami equation showed that the addition of inhibitors did not change the crystallization mode of PA66.The crystallization behavior of PA66 and PA6I-6T blends was studied by Mo method and Jeziorny method,and the non-isothermal crystallization activation energy was calculated by Takhor method and Kissinger method.The results show that the addition of inhibitors increases the crystallization peak temperature and the crystallization activation energy.
